Beautiful Semi-detached House
The house is situated in a highly sought after location, close to King Edward VI Grammar School which was recently ranked as the top state grammar school nationally in a Daily Telegraph league table. It is just a short walk to the mainline railway station and within easy walking distance of Chelmsford City Centre. This substantial five double bedroom home benefits from an integral garage, a large driveway that provides off-street parking for at least three cars, and a 70 ft private rear garden that features an attractive garden studio.
Set across three floors, the property has been thoughtfully designed to provide flexible living space throughout. The welcoming entrance hall leads to a generous lounge and an impressive open plan kitchen and family room, creating the perfect space for both everyday living and entertaining. A separate study provides an ideal home office, while the utility room, boot room and ground floor WC add further practicality and storage.
The first floor offers three well proportioned double bedrooms, including a superb principal bedroom complete with a large en suite shower room. A modern family bathroom serves the remaining bedrooms on this level. The second floor provides two further spacious double bedrooms and an additional shower room, making it ideal for larger families, guests or those working from home.
Externally, the property benefits from a large driveway providing ample off road parking with the opportunity to rent out parking spaces, an integral garage and a beautifully maintained private rear garden extending to approximately 70ft. The garden also features an attractive garden studio, offering excellent versatility as a home office, gym, or garden room, while still providing plenty of space for outdoor entertaining, children's play or simply relaxing.
Located within easy walking distance of Chelmsford City Centre, residents can enjoy an excellent selection of shops, restaurants, bars and leisure facilities, along with the mainline railway station offering direct services to London Liverpool Street. The property is also well placed for top-ranked local state schools, parks and excellent road links including the A12, making it perfectly positioned for both families and commuters alike.

About Chelmsford
Chelmsford is a thriving city in Essex, offering a strong blend of connectivity and a great community feel. With a population of over 180,000, it has become an increasingly popular choice for families, professionals and commuters seeking a well-connected location within easy reach of London.
The city benefits from excellent transport links. Chelmsford railway station sits on the Great Eastern Main Line, with direct services to London Liverpool Street in around 30–35 minutes, as well as connections to Ipswich, Colchester and Norwich. The nearby A12 provides convenient road access across Essex and into London, while both Stansted and Southend airports are within easy reach for domestic and international travel.
Chelmsford also offers a wide range of amenities, with a city centre featuring high street brands, such as John Lewis, independent retailers and leisure facilities. Alongside restaurants, cafés and entertainment venues.
Education is a major draw for the area, with Chelmsford home to several high performing schools, including Chelmsford County High School for Girls and the King Edward VI Grammar School. Both of which have strong academic reputations. Combined with a range of primary and secondary options, this makes the city particularly appealing for families.
Residents also benefit from plenty of open parks, such as Central Park and Hylands Park which provide open areas for walking, sports and outdoor events. With its combination of strong schools, excellent transport links and a vibrant yet community-focused environment, Chelmsford continues to attract buyers, renters and investors looking for property.
